Forest Park council approves ordinance to create Public Arts Review Board with ward-appointed members

Summary

The City Council approved a text amendment to create a seven-member Public Arts Review Board, adding resident representation and ex officio arts partners after a public hearing and council edits to the proposed composition.

Forest Park's City Council on Feb. 3 approved a text amendment to the city's zoning code to create a Public Arts Review Board that will review and promote public art in the city.

The council voted to amend Title 8, Planning and Development, Chapter 8 (Zoning), Article F to add Section 8-8-169 establishing the board. City Manager Clark and Planning and Community Development Director Nicole Dossier presented the item and described the board's duties and membership during a public hearing. "We are looking to establish this particular program so that we can select different items or variety of public art to distribute throughout the city," Dossier said during her presentation.
